diff options
Diffstat (limited to 'apps')
-rw-r--r-- | apps/keymaps/keymap-ipod.c | 9 | ||||
-rw-r--r-- | apps/recorder/keyboard.c | 1 |
2 files changed, 6 insertions, 4 deletions
diff --git a/apps/keymaps/keymap-ipod.c b/apps/keymaps/keymap-ipod.c index 8ca0c56831..a6fd289cd2 100644 --- a/apps/keymaps/keymap-ipod.c +++ b/apps/keymaps/keymap-ipod.c | |||
@@ -155,14 +155,15 @@ static const struct button_mapping button_context_keyboard[] = { | |||
155 | { ACTION_KBD_LEFT, BUTTON_LEFT|BUTTON_REPEAT, BUTTON_NONE }, | 155 | { ACTION_KBD_LEFT, BUTTON_LEFT|BUTTON_REPEAT, BUTTON_NONE }, |
156 | { ACTION_KBD_RIGHT, BUTTON_RIGHT, BUTTON_NONE }, | 156 | { ACTION_KBD_RIGHT, BUTTON_RIGHT, BUTTON_NONE }, |
157 | { ACTION_KBD_RIGHT, BUTTON_RIGHT|BUTTON_REPEAT, BUTTON_NONE }, | 157 | { ACTION_KBD_RIGHT, BUTTON_RIGHT|BUTTON_REPEAT, BUTTON_NONE }, |
158 | { ACTION_KBD_SELECT, BUTTON_SELECT|BUTTON_REL, BUTTON_SELECT }, | 158 | { ACTION_KBD_SELECT, BUTTON_SELECT, BUTTON_NONE }, |
159 | { ACTION_KBD_DONE, BUTTON_SELECT|BUTTON_REPEAT, BUTTON_NONE }, | 159 | { ACTION_KBD_DONE, BUTTON_PLAY, BUTTON_NONE }, |
160 | { ACTION_KBD_ABORT, BUTTON_MENU, BUTTON_NONE }, | 160 | { ACTION_KBD_ABORT, BUTTON_MENU|BUTTON_REL, BUTTON_MENU }, |
161 | { ACTION_KBD_UP, BUTTON_SCROLL_BACK, BUTTON_NONE }, | 161 | { ACTION_KBD_UP, BUTTON_SCROLL_BACK, BUTTON_NONE }, |
162 | { ACTION_KBD_UP, BUTTON_SCROLL_BACK|BUTTON_REPEAT, BUTTON_NONE }, | 162 | { ACTION_KBD_UP, BUTTON_SCROLL_BACK|BUTTON_REPEAT, BUTTON_NONE }, |
163 | { ACTION_KBD_DOWN, BUTTON_SCROLL_FWD, BUTTON_NONE }, | 163 | { ACTION_KBD_DOWN, BUTTON_SCROLL_FWD, BUTTON_NONE }, |
164 | { ACTION_KBD_DOWN, BUTTON_SCROLL_FWD|BUTTON_REPEAT, BUTTON_NONE }, | 164 | { ACTION_KBD_DOWN, BUTTON_SCROLL_FWD|BUTTON_REPEAT, BUTTON_NONE }, |
165 | 165 | { ACTION_KBD_MORSE_INPUT, BUTTON_MENU|BUTTON_REPEAT, BUTTON_MENU }, | |
166 | { ACTION_KBD_MORSE_SELECT, BUTTON_SELECT|BUTTON_REL, BUTTON_NONE }, | ||
166 | LAST_ITEM_IN_LIST | 167 | LAST_ITEM_IN_LIST |
167 | }; /* button_context_keyboard */ | 168 | }; /* button_context_keyboard */ |
168 | 169 | ||
diff --git a/apps/recorder/keyboard.c b/apps/recorder/keyboard.c index 7dcec7c8cc..58bc179b64 100644 --- a/apps/recorder/keyboard.c +++ b/apps/recorder/keyboard.c | |||
@@ -54,6 +54,7 @@ | |||
54 | 54 | ||
55 | #elif (CONFIG_KEYPAD == IPOD_3G_PAD) || (CONFIG_KEYPAD == IPOD_4G_PAD) | 55 | #elif (CONFIG_KEYPAD == IPOD_3G_PAD) || (CONFIG_KEYPAD == IPOD_4G_PAD) |
56 | #define KBD_MODES /* iPod uses 2 modes, picker and line edit */ | 56 | #define KBD_MODES /* iPod uses 2 modes, picker and line edit */ |
57 | #define KBD_MORSE_INPUT | ||
57 | 58 | ||
58 | #elif CONFIG_KEYPAD == IRIVER_IFP7XX_PAD | 59 | #elif CONFIG_KEYPAD == IRIVER_IFP7XX_PAD |
59 | #define KBD_MODES /* iFP7xx uses 2 modes, picker and line edit */ | 60 | #define KBD_MODES /* iFP7xx uses 2 modes, picker and line edit */ |